As organizations grow, the need for efficient administration becomes more pronounced. A planning list administrator plays a critical role in ensuring that the organization runs smoothly by overseeing the planning and scheduling of events, meetings, and other activities. In Georgia, there are several job opportunities for planning list administrators, and this article will explore the responsibilities, qualifications, and job outlook for these professionals. Responsibilities of a Planning List Administrator A planning list administrator is responsible for managing the organization's calendar and ensuring that all events and meetings are scheduled appropriately. They work closely with other staff members to plan and execute events, and they may also be responsible for coordinating logistics such as venue bookings, catering, and transportation. Additionally, planning list administrators are responsible for maintaining accurate records of all events and activities, including attendance, budgets, and timelines. They may also be responsible for communicating with external vendors and partners to ensure that all necessary arrangements are made. Qualifications for Planning List Administrators To become a planning list administrator in Georgia, candidates typically need a bachelor's degree in a related field such as business administration, event planning, or hospitality management. Some employers may also require candidates to have previous experience in event planning or a related field. In addition to education and experience, planning list administrators must have strong organizational, communication, and interpersonal skills. They must be able to work well under pressure and manage multiple tasks simultaneously. Candidates should also be proficient in using computer programs such as Microsoft Excel and Word to manage and track event details. Job Outlook for Planning List Administrators in Georgia According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, employment of meeting, convention, and event planners is projected to grow 8 percent from 2019 to 2029, which is faster than the average for all occupations. This growth is due to the increasing demand for professional events in a variety of industries, including corporate, government, and non-profit organizations. In Georgia, there are several job opportunities for planning list administrators. Some of the industries that typically employ planning list administrators include event planning companies, hotels and resorts, and large corporations. Additionally, many non-profit organizations and government agencies also require the services of planning list administrators. Salary Expectations for Planning List Administrators in Georgia The salary of a planning list administrator in Georgia can vary depending on factors such as education, experience, and the specific industry in which they work. According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, the median annual wage for meeting, convention, and event planners was $51,560 in May 2019. In Georgia, the average salary for a planning list administrator is approximately $47,000 per year, with some professionals earning upwards of $60,000 per year. However, salaries can vary widely depending on the specific employer and industry. The role of an OEM channel manager is a critical one in the world of technology and manufacturing. OEM stands for Original Equipment Manufacturer, and this refers to a company that produces components or products that are then sold to other companies who use them in their own products. An OEM channel manager is responsible for overseeing the relationship between the OEM and the companies who purchase their products, known as the channel partners. In this article, we will explore the job description of an OEM channel manager, including their responsibilities, required skills, and education. Responsibilities The primary responsibility of an OEM channel manager is to manage the relationship between the OEM and its channel partners. This includes developing and implementing strategies to increase sales and revenue, ensuring the channel partners have the necessary training and support to effectively sell the OEM’s products, and monitoring the performance of the channel partners. To achieve these goals, an OEM channel manager will: 1. Develop and implement a channel strategy One of the key responsibilities of an OEM channel manager is to develop and implement a channel strategy. This involves identifying potential channel partners, evaluating their suitability, and establishing a partnership agreement. The OEM channel manager must also develop a plan for how the channel partners will sell the OEM’s products, including pricing, marketing, and sales strategies. 2. Train and support channel partners Once the channel partners are established, the OEM channel manager must ensure they have the necessary training and support to effectively sell the OEM’s products. This may involve providing technical training, product training, and sales training. The OEM channel manager must also provide ongoing support to the channel partners, helping them to resolve any issues that arise and ensuring they have the necessary resources to succeed. 3. Monitor performance An OEM channel manager must monitor the performance of the channel partners to ensure they are meeting sales targets and generating revenue for the OEM. This involves analyzing sales data, identifying trends, and working with the channel partners to improve their performance. The OEM channel manager must also ensure that the channel partners are adhering to the terms of the partnership agreement and representing the OEM’s brand and products in a positive manner. Skills To be successful as an OEM channel manager, there are several key skills that are required. These include: 1. Sales and marketing skills An OEM channel manager must have strong sales and marketing skills to develop and implement effective sales strategies and promote the OEM’s products to potential customers. They must be able to analyze market trends and identify opportunities for growth. 2. Technical knowledge An OEM channel manager should have a strong technical background, including knowledge of the products they are selling and the industry in which they operate. This will enable them to provide technical support to the channel partners and ensure they have the necessary knowledge to effectively sell the OEM’s products. 3. Communication skills Effective communication is essential for an OEM channel manager. They must be able to communicate effectively with channel partners, internal stakeholders, and customers. They must also have excellent negotiation skills to establish and maintain partnerships with channel partners. 4. Analytical skills An OEM channel manager should have strong analytical skills to analyze sales data and identify trends. They must be able to use this information to develop effective sales strategies and improve the performance of the channel partners. Education To become an OEM channel manager, a bachelor’s degree in business, marketing, or a related field is typically required. Some employers may prefer candidates with a master’s degree in business administration (MBA) or a related field. Additionally, experience in sales, marketing, or a technical field is highly desirable. Conclusion In conclusion, the role of an OEM channel manager is a critical one in the world of technology and manufacturing. They are responsible for managing the relationship between the OEM and its channel partners, developing and implementing sales strategies, training and supporting channel partners, and monitoring their performance. To be successful in this role, an OEM channel manager must have strong sales and marketing skills, technical knowledge, communication skills, and analytical skills. A bachelor’s degree in business, marketing, or a related field is typically required, along with experience in sales, marketing, or a technical field.
